Evaluating an automated machine learning model that predicts visual acuity outcomes in patients with neovascular age-related macular degeneration.

Abdallah AbbasCiara O'ByrneDun Jack FuGabriella MoraesKonstantinos BalaskasRobbert StruyvenSara BeqiriSiegfried Karl WagnerEdward KorotPearse Andrew Keane
Published in: Graefe's archive for clinical and experimental ophthalmology = Albrecht von Graefes Archiv fur klinische und experimentelle Ophthalmologie (2022)
We have described and validated an AutoML-WIT pipeline which enables clinicians with minimal coding skills to match the performance of a state-of-the-art algorithm and obtain explainable predictions.
